How Sales, Retail & Customer Support resumes get screened

Sales and support resumes are screened on quota attainment, deal or ticket volume, and CRM familiarity. Numbers are expected here, and their absence is conspicuous.

Writing a stronger Store Manager resume

01

Lead with quota and attainment

Quota carried, percentage attained, and ranking against your team. In sales this is the resume. Support roles should give ticket volume, CSAT, and first-response time instead.

02

Describe the deal or customer profile

Average deal size, sales cycle length, and whether you sold to SMB, mid-market, or enterprise. Motion matters more than the product sold.

03

Name the CRM and support stack

Salesforce, HubSpot, Outreach, Gong, Zendesk, or Intercom. These are filtered on directly and signal the sales culture you have worked in.

Mistakes to avoid

  • Omitting quota entirely, which reads as a performance answer being avoided
  • Giving percentages without the quota base, which makes attainment unverifiable
  • Describing responsibilities rather than results in the one field where results are the standard

Store Manager resume questions

What skills should a Store Manager resume include?

Lead with the skills the job posting names, which for a Store Manager usually start with Sales Strategy & Forecasting, Inventory Management, and Team Leadership & Coaching. This example lists 12 in total, grouped so a reader can take them in at a glance, and every one of them is backed up somewhere in the experience section. Skills that appear in your list but nowhere in your history are the first thing an interviewer probes.

What experience do employers expect from a Store Manager?

Employers look for a clear progression and evidence of outcomes, which this Store Manager example shows by moving from Assistant Store Manager to Store Manager across 2 roles. Its 8 bullets describe results rather than duties, which is the difference that decides most screens. If you have less history than this, keep the same structure and let projects or coursework carry the relevant evidence.

What certifications help a Store Manager get hired?

Certifications are secondary. Platform familiarity with Salesforce, HubSpot, Zendesk, or Gainsight functions as the equivalent signal. List them where they are read in the first pass rather than at the foot of the page, and include the issuing body and date so nobody has to ask whether they are current.
